Copernicana, a boat owned by the Center for Underwater Archaeology at the Nicolaus Copernicus University in Toruń, facilitates the performance of precise hydrographic measurements and a broad range of research. Copernicana can also serve as a diving support vessel.

The research vessel Copernicana is a mobile platform which enables advanced scientific projects to be carried out in places such as lakes, rivers, and coastal waters. – Purchasing such new equipment opens a new page in the activity of the Centre for Underwater Archaeology, says Dr hab. Andrzej Pydyn, Prof. NCU. – Last year, we received a multibeam echosounder, professional equipment which allows mapping the underwater areas and submerged objects with an accuracy of a few centimeters. Currently, we are the unique archaeological institution equipped with this kind of research tool. This year, we have added a new boat, which completely upgrades our research potential.

Copernicana is based on the TRV 600 W Cabin construction developed by a Polish company, Ultra Marine. It is a six-meter aluminum working marine vessel, 2.05 m wide, designed for intensive exploitation. 

Its biggest potential results from its combination with MBES (Multibeam Echo Sounder). Only the integration of the two elements constitutes a complete, mobile hydrographic system capable of working in various weather conditions and different types of waterbody. MBES employs acoustic signals based on which very accurate bathymetric maps as well as three-dimensional waterbed models are created. Owing to this, archaeologists can localize shipwrecks, wooden constructions as well as other sites of archaeological significance.

– Our own unit gives us full control over the measurement procedure and enables us to adapt it to the requirements of underwater archaeology, emphasizes Prof. Pydyn. – We can independently plan the layout of measurement lines, adjust parameters of the system to conditions and evaluate the quality of data while conducting the procedures. If a given area of a site requires a more detailed examination, we can immediately carry out additional measurements.

The research equipment on Copernicana was prepared for  further extension. Technologically different magnetometers can easily be mounted on the boat. – At the designing and production stage we cooperated with the Innomar Technologie company from Germany in order to adapt the boat for the installation of a parametric sub-bottom profiler which enables the sub-bottom profiling, informs the Head of  the Center for Underwater Archaeology. – In Rostock, Copernicana successfully passed the tests which confirmed the possibility of combining the multibeam echosounder (MBES) mounted on the boat with the equipment produced by Innomar, making it the first dedicated research vessel of its kind in Europe.

The boat was adapted to support diving teams. It is particularly essential  in underwater archaeology where hydroacoustic prospecting often constitutes the first stage of research. The object localized with the use of a probe can be precisely verified by divers.

Development in the area of archaeological hydrography and the implementation of acoustic methods are our strategic goals, says Dr Mateusz Popek  from the Center for Underwater Archaeology, NCU. – For years, in order to conduct hydroacoustic examinations, we had to use the services provided by external companies. Now, we  have our own equipment, and so, the range of our research capabilities is impressive.

The new boat will be an important didactic tool. From undergraduate to postgraduate,  students will be able to get acquainted with the whole research process from mission planning and equipment preparation, through performing measurements and data quality control,  to their analysis and verification of the results by divers.  

The possibilities offered by Copernicana are not limited exclusively to archaeology. The Center is planning to cooperate with the other Faculties at the NCU, different universities, museums, public institutions as well as commercial partners, providing access to not only specialized equipment but also the experience of the team.
